No. I mean in today's NBA raw stats without eye test can be misleading. For ex, nowadays if u pass the ball at the perimeter u get an assist even if the player receiving does all the job'
Check assists below the FT line for ex, those count a lot more. Tre is also one of the worst PG in the league in that aspect/stat, but still get a very decent ast average even if all he does if getting rid of the ball with a perimeter pass.
Same applies for most of Sochan's assists, because him like Tre don't have the confidence and talent to do those. So they avoid doing them (which lead wrongly ppl to think they hated on Wemby)

And that's about where I have him ranked unless he blows up this year. His ceiling is probably a good role player and glue guy who can do a lot of the dirty work, but is never going to be elite at anything. I'd be surprised if he ever makes an All-Star or All-NBA/Defense team.
His shooting, as currently constructed, will always limit his ability and his future in the league is probably coming off the bench...
Don't get me wrong...plenty of teams need guys like that on the roster. But people need to pump the brakes on his "potential" just because he was drafted 9th.
